Collages

Did you know that the word 'collage' comes from the French word 'coller' which means to glue? Children from Witton Church Walk School in Northwich had fun gluing grasses, paper, fabric, feathers, twigs, leaves, wool and sequins to make pictures. Could you make a collage?

During the winter you can collect natural materials such as twigs, fallen leaves, feathers, seed pods and cones from Northwich Community Woodlands to create your picture, but please do not pick the wildflowers or leaves from living plants in the spring and summer.
